Russian President Vladimir Putin held talks with Indian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Friday ahead of a weekend summit of the BRICS nations in New Delhi, as the two countries seek to strengthen longstanding ties while India also deepens its strategic and economic relationships with the West.

Russian President Vladimir Putin arrived in New Delhi on Friday morning ahead of the BRICS summit. India, which is hosting the summit, will seek to balance its ties with China and Russia against its growing partnerships with the United States and other Western powers.
